38th Annual YMCA Community Prayer Breakfast

Join us for an inspiring and uplifting morning at the 38th Annual YMCA Community Prayer Breakfast, held during the National Day of Prayer. This year, we gather under the theme "Strengthened in Hope", echoing the National Day of Prayer message: "Pour out to the God of Hope and be filled" Romans 15:13
We are excited to welcome Lance Cibik as our keynote speaker. Lance is a professional speaker and performance coach who works with youth, executives, and corporate leaders. With over 20 years of experience in the banking and financial services industry, Lance now devotes his time to inspiring others through messages of hope, forgiveness, and restoration. He lives in Charlotte, NC, with his wife and two young daughters, and in his free time, he enjoys weightlifting, playing basketball at the YMCA, volunteering in the community, and sharing his testimony of God's faithfulness through life’s challenges.
